Background
The drainage tube is a medical appliance for clinical surgery drainage, which guides pus, blood and liquid accumulated in human tissues or body cavities to the outside of the body, prevents postoperative infection and promotes wound healing. It is classified into a therapeutic drainage tube and a prophylactic drainage tube according to the purpose of placing the drainage tube. The clinical surgical drainage tubes have various types, some are used for catheterization, and some are used for wounds, thoracic cavities, brain cavities, gastrointestinal tracts, biliary tracts and the like. Surgical drainage is used for guiding pus, blood and liquid accumulated in human tissues or body cavities to the outside of a body so as to prevent postoperative infection and influence on wound healing. The tee joint is a pipe fitting or a pipeline connecting piece. Also called as a pipe tee or a tee pipe, and is used at the position of a branch pipe of a main pipeline. The tee joint is provided with three ports, namely an inlet and two outlets; or two inlets and one outlet, and the chemical pipe fitting has T shape, Y shape, equal diameter pipe mouth and different diameter pipe mouth for the convergence of three identical or different pipelines. The main function of the tee is to change the direction of the fluid. Can be classified according to the pipe diameter. When the drainage tube is used, the pipeline is kept unobstructed, observation is noticed at any time, the drainage tube is not pressed and twisted, and the drainage tube is bent into an angle so as not to be influenced. The fixation of the drainage tube is also needed to avoid displacement and separation. When the drainage tube is used, the position of the drainage bottle is required to be higher than the plane of the mouth of the patient cannula.
The prior art has the following defects or problems:
1. when the three-way connection of the drainage tube commonly used in hospitals is fixed, the skin is easy to be scraped or the skin is easy to be turned over to cushion the skin, and the three-way tube and the pipeline are easy to be extruded and deformed at the connection part, so that the transfusion speed is influenced;
2. instruments commonly used in hospitals are generally disposable, are subject to liquid erosion and cannot be reused.

Compared with the prior art, the utility model provides a special protection ball of drainage tube tee bend possesses following beneficial effect:
1. the special protection ball for the drainage tube tee joint is provided with the first softening layer, the limiting sleeve and the first filling layer, wherein the first softening layer is formed by filling sponge, the body of a patient is protected, the problem that the skin of the patient is scratched by the patient is avoided, the position of the tee joint is fixed by the limiting sleeve, the tee joint is prevented from being extruded and deformed, the first filling layer is made of silica gel, equipment is not easy to damage, meanwhile, certain comfort level is achieved, and the safety and the comfort level of the utility model are improved;
2. this special protection ball of drainage tube tee bend, through setting up waterproof layer, heat preservation, fixture block, wherein the waterproof layer is made by polyethylene to the temperature that the heat preservation can protect the fluid to flow through does not receive external stimulus to influence the drug effect, has improved the utility model discloses an validity, the fixture block is through simple step equipment protection ball, but the protection ball repetitious usage of time, and the equipment of being convenient for has improved the utility model discloses a convenience and practicality.
